False Bay's Engineering NCV programmes are provided at two campuses: Westlake Campus and Khayelitsha Campus. These Engineering programmes are for a 3-year period.
NCV Engineering Programs Made available At False Bay TVET College

Electrical Engineering
Mechanical Engineering
Fitting and Turning
Welding
Motor Mechanics

NCV Engineering Course Entry Requirements

These courses commence at NCV level 2 as well as bare minimum prerequisite would then be Grade nine certificate with a pass in Arithmetic.

After the student finishes NCVLevel two, they would then have attained a grade ten certificate. NCV Level three would be grade 11 and NCV Level four is grade 12.

NCV Level four is at the exit level, remaining equivalent to a Nationwide Senior Certificate (NSC).

Grade nine is on NQF level one. Our NCV programmes start NCV degree two that is equivalent to more info an NQF level 2.
